网站大量收购闲置独家精品文档,联系QQ:2885784924

山西大学 赵晓洪教授 工程硕士《信息检索》课件003.docxVIP

山西大学 赵晓洪教授 工程硕士《信息检索》课件003.docx

  1. 1、本文档共6页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E

1-

山西大学赵晓洪教授工程硕士《信息检索》课件003

一、信息检索概述

信息检索是计算机科学和信息科学的一个重要分支,它涉及从大量数据中查找和检索相关信息的技术和方法。随着互联网的飞速发展,信息检索已经成为人们日常生活中不可或缺的一部分。信息检索的目的是帮助用户从海量的数据资源中快速、准确地找到所需的信息。在这个过程中,信息检索系统扮演着至关重要的角色,它通过算法和索引技术对数据进行组织和优化,以提高检索效率。

信息检索系统通常包括用户界面、检索算法、索引机制和数据存储等核心组件。用户界面是用户与系统交互的桥梁,它需要提供直观、易用的操作方式。检索算法则是信息检索系统的核心,负责处理用户的查询请求,并根据一定的策略从索引中检索出相关文档。索引机制则是将数据以特定的格式存储在索引数据库中,以便快速检索。数据存储则负责存储大量的数据资源,为检索提供基础。

信息检索技术经历了从传统的基于关键词的检索到现代的基于内容的检索、语义检索和智能检索等多个发展阶段。在早期,信息检索主要依赖于关键词匹配,这种方法简单易行,但难以满足用户对信息准确性和全面性的需求。随着信息检索技术的发展,基于内容的检索方法应运而生,它通过分析文档的内容特征,如文本、图像、音频等,来实现对信息的检索。语义检索则更进一步,它试图理解用户查询的语义意图,从而提供更加精准的检索结果。智能检索则利用人工智能技术,如机器学习、自然语言处理等,对检索过程进行优化,提高检索系统的智能化水平。

信息检索在各个领域都有广泛的应用,如搜索引擎、图书馆信息检索系统、企业知识管理系统等。在搜索引擎领域,信息检索技术使得用户能够快速找到网页、图片、视频等网络资源。在图书馆信息检索系统中,信息检索技术帮助读者快速定位图书、期刊等文献资源。在企业知识管理系统中,信息检索技术有助于企业内部知识的共享和利用,提高工作效率。随着信息检索技术的不断进步,其应用范围和影响力将进一步扩大,为人类信息获取和知识传播提供强有力的支持。

二、信息检索的基本原理

(1)信息检索的基本原理涉及多个关键步骤,首先是信息预处理,这一步骤包括数据清洗、格式化和标准化等操作,旨在提高数据质量和一致性。数据清洗涉及去除噪声、纠正错误和填补缺失值等,以确保检索结果的准确性。格式化则是指将不同格式的数据转换为统一的格式,便于后续处理。标准化则是通过统一术语和度量单位,使得检索过程更加高效。

(2)在预处理之后,信息检索的核心步骤是建立索引。索引是信息检索系统的关键组成部分,它将数据项与它们的存储位置关联起来,以便快速检索。索引可以基于关键词、元数据或其他属性构建,其目的是提高检索速度和准确性。索引结构的设计直接影响检索效率,常见的索引结构包括倒排索引、正向索引和全文索引等。

(3)检索算法是信息检索系统的另一个核心组件,它负责处理用户的查询请求,并根据一定的策略从索引中检索出相关文档。检索算法可以是基于关键词匹配的简单算法,也可以是复杂的查询解析和排序算法。查询解析是将用户的查询语句转换为系统可以理解的查询表达式,而排序算法则负责根据相关性等因素对检索结果进行排序,以提供最有用的信息给用户。此外,检索算法还需要考虑查询优化、结果过滤和个性化推荐等因素,以提高用户体验。

三、信息检索技术

(1)信息检索技术在近年来取得了显著的进步,特别是在自然语言处理和机器学习领域的应用。以Google为例,其搜索引擎利用了大量的信息检索技术,包括关键词分析、语义理解、用户行为分析等,每天处理数以亿计的搜索请求。据统计,Google的搜索算法每天大约处理超过数十亿次的搜索查询,其索引数据库中存储了超过1000亿个网页。例如,在2019年,Google的搜索引擎通过深度学习技术改进了其语义理解能力,使得搜索结果更加符合用户的查询意图。

(2)在社交媒体和电子商务领域,信息检索技术也被广泛应用。以淘宝为例,其推荐系统利用了协同过滤和内容推荐技术,为用户提供个性化的购物建议。据相关数据显示,淘宝的推荐系统能够准确预测用户的购买偏好,其推荐的商品转化率高达30%。此外,社交媒体平台如微博和微信,也通过信息检索技术实现了信息内容的快速分发和检索。例如,微博利用关键词索引和情感分析技术,帮助用户快速找到与特定话题相关的热门讨论。

(3)信息检索技术在学术研究领域的应用也日益广泛。例如,谷歌学术搜索利用其强大的索引和检索技术,使得研究人员能够轻松地找到相关的学术论文。据统计,谷歌学术搜索的数据库中包含了超过1.4亿篇学术论文,每日有数百万次的访问量。在医学领域,信息检索技术帮助医生和研究人员快速查找最新的研究成果。例如,PubMed数据库利用信息检索技术,帮助医学专业人士检索和分享生物医学文献,其数据库中的文献数量超过280

文档评论(0)

176****7692 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档